Keijo Parkkinen

Finnish orienteer (born 1965)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Keijo Parkkinen (born 28 October 1965) is a Finnish orienteering competitor, four times medalist in the relay at the World Orienteering Championships.

He received a bronze medal in the relay event in 1989,[1] a bronze medal in 1991, a bronze medal in 1993, and a silver medal in 1995.[2] The silver team in 1995 consisted of Parkkinen, Reijo Mattinen, Timo Karppinen, and Janne Salmi.
